CVE-2025-7003
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edHeap buffer out-of-bounds read vulnerability in Avira Antivirus engine when scanning a malformed PDF file may allow Local Execution of Code or Denial-of-Service of the antivirus engine process. This issue affects Avira Antivirus on Windows, macOS, and Linux for engine builds before 8.3.70.56.

dbcve analysis · high confidenceA heap-based buffer out-of-bounds read vulnerability exists in the Avira Antivirus scanning engine when parsing malformed PDF files. The vulnerability can be triggered during routine antivirus scans of maliciously crafted PDF documents, potentially allowing local code execution or causing the antivirus engine process to crash.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Verify Avira Antivirus is installedCheck for Avira Antivirus installation by reviewing installed programs on Windows (Control Panel > Programs), macOS (Applications folder), or Linux (dpkg -l | grep -i avira or rpm -qa | grep -i avira).Affected if Avira Antivirus is not installed on the system.
-
Locate the Avira scan engine versionOpen the Avira Antivirus GUI and navigate to Help > About, or check the engine version via command line. On Windows, the version is often visible in the main GUI under 'Protection status' or 'About'. On Linux, run 'avscan --version' or check the version file typically located in /usr/lib/Avira/scanengine/version. On macOS, check Avira Antivirus > About Avira Antivirus from the menu bar.Affected if Unable to locate or confirm the installed Avira engine version.
-
Compare installed engine version to fixed releaseCompare the discovered engine version against the fixed version 8.3.70.56. The vulnerability exists in versions prior to 8.3.70.56.Affected if The installed engine version is lower than 8.3.70.56 (for example, 8.3.70.0 through 8.3.70.55 or any earlier version).
-
Confirm PDF scanning is enabledVerify that real-time protection or on-demand scanning has PDF file type scanning enabled. In Avira settings, check under 'Real-Time Protection' > 'Scan' or 'Configuration' > 'Scanner' to see if PDF files are set to be scanned. The vulnerability triggers specifically when the engine parses PDF files.Affected if PDF scanning is enabled and the engine version is below 8.3.70.56.
The system is affected if Avira Antivirus is installed with a scan engine version below 8.3.70.56 and PDF scanning (real-time or on-demand) is enabled.

dbcve · scopedUpdate Avira Antivirus engine to version 8.3.70.56 or later to remediate this vulnerability. Organizations should verify engine version across all Windows, macOS, and Linux installations and apply the update promptly.
Engine version 8.3.70.56 or later
- Open Avira Antivirus application on your system
- Navigate to the Settings or Updates section
- Check the current engine version under 'About' or 'Product Information'
- Look for and install any available updates to bring the engine to version 8.3.70.56 or later
- Restart the antivirus application if prompted
- Verify the engine version has been updated to 8.3.70.56 or newer after the update completes
